The Dyer House is a pristine example of the beloved, and now rare, French Second Empire style. Inspired by French architecture, the style was popular in the mid-Victorian era during the presidency of Ulysses S. Grant. Built for Azro and Prudie Dyer in 1873, the home’s design is attributed to architect Robert Boyd, whose name is associated with monumental civic landmarks of the time. Architectural elegance is clear when viewing the home. Its townhome side walls & prominent front facade provide ornamentation and astute proportions that highlight the home's verticality. Upon entry, beyond the walnut double doors, you're met with a vestibule with Greek key edged floors, soaring 13 foot ceilings, and stairwell ascending clear to the home's third floor. Rich woodwork of butternut, walnut, quartersawn oak, cherry, and heart pine are throughout, with casings, pocket doors, built-ins, and mantels on the home's 6 fireplaces. The front two parlor rooms connect for a multitude of floor plan arrangements through massive pocket doors. Entertaining or respite flow into the home's formal dining room, featuring quartersawn oak floors with cherry striping. The kitchen is accessible via two doorways from the dining room, with circular floorplan for outdoor entertaining and a gorgeous custom butler’s pantry. Through the pantry, a remarkable kitchen renovation awaits. Soaring flush-face cabinetry, back door drop zone, rear covered deck - all perfect for current day living. Upstairs, the 2nd floor holds a private split-floorplan with main suite at the rear of the home. With twin pedestal sinks, walk-in closet, and an option for a second walk-in closet now used as a home office, the arrangement is impressive in its 21st century context. The front of the 2nd floor houses two additional, generous bedrooms and bathroom. On the 3rd floor, the home's 4th & 5th bedrooms connect, and a 3rd bathroom sits at the front of the hall.
